I have been tracing my HANNAN family from Attymachugh for many years now. 

My great great grandfather was Michael Hannan b.c. 1858 son of another Michael Hannan. 

Michael 1858 was in Chesterfield, Derbyshire, England in 1878 when he married Margaret Hannan (she was born in Chesterfield daughter of John Hannan a cordwainer & Ann Manion). 

I have found no connection at all to the 2 Hannan families up to now. John Hannan was the son of John another cordwainer and I can follow them through the census in Wales & then on to Sheffield before finally Chesterfield. John married Ann Manion in 1853 in Spinkhill, nr Chesterfield. He had several siblings also living in the area. 

Michael on the other hand I can find no definite record for until he marries Margaret in 1878. His father was a labourer (no trade) and I can find him on the Griffiths Valuation in Attymachugh. 

I tend to think the 2 families were not connected but this is only a hunch. 

Anyone out there know anything about the Hannan's of Attymachugh? I would love to hear from you.
